This is an automated email from the ASF dual-hosted git repository.

wusheng pushed a change to branch doc
in repository https://gitbox.apache.org/repos/asf/skywalking.git.


    from 78311c3  Move the comment of the duration into the doc.
     add 9005d1e  Provide AVRO plugin (#4276)
     add ff19ec3  Merge branch 'master' into doc

No new revisions were added by this update.

Summary of changes:
 .github/workflows/plugins-test.yaml                |   4 +-
 .../network/trace/component/ComponentsDefine.java  |   4 +
 .../pom.xml                                        |  15 +--
 .../plugin/avro/AbstractRequestInterceptor.java}   |  52 ++++++----
 .../skywalking/apm/plugin/avro/AvroInstance.java}  |  15 ++-
 .../plugin/avro/GenericRequestorInterceptor.java}  |  26 ++---
 .../apm/plugin/avro/ResponderInterceptor.java}     |  51 +++++-----
 .../apm/plugin/avro/SWClientRPCPlugin.java}        |  27 +++--
 .../apm/plugin/avro/SWServerRPCPlugin.java         |  61 +++++++++++
 .../plugin/avro/SpecificRequestorInterceptor.java} |  27 ++---
 .../define/GenericRequestorInstrumentation.java}   |  36 ++++---
 .../avro/define/ResponderInstrumentation.java}     |  30 +++---
 .../define/SpecificRequestorInstrumentation.java}  |  38 +++----
 .../src/main}/resources/skywalking-plugin.def      |   4 +-
 .../avro/GenericRequestorInterceptorTest.java}     |  89 ++++++++++-------
 .../avro/SpecificRequestorInterceptorTest.java}    | 111 +++++++++++----------
 apm-sniffer/apm-sdk-plugin/pom.xml                 |   1 +
 .../service-agent/java-agent/Supported-list.md     |   1 +
 .../src/main/resources/component-libraries.yml     |   7 ++
 .../src/test/resources/component-libraries.yml     |  10 ++
 .../avro-scenario/avro-client}/pom.xml             |  67 ++++++-------
 .../skywalking/apm/testcase/avro}/Application.java |   2 +-
 .../testcase/avro}/controller/CaseController.java  |  41 ++++----
 .../src/main/resources/application.yaml            |   2 +-
 .../avro-client}/src/main/resources/log4j2.xml     |   0
 .../avro-common}/pom.xml                           |  31 +++---
 .../avro-common/src/main/avro/greeter.avpr}        |  53 +++++-----
 .../avro-scenario/avro-dist}/bin/startup.sh        |   5 +-
 .../jetty-dist => avro-scenario/avro-dist}/pom.xml |   8 +-
 .../avro-dist}/src/main/assembly/assembly.xml      |   4 +-
 .../avro-server}/pom.xml                           |  25 ++---
 .../skywalking/apm/testcase/avro}/Application.java |  32 +++---
 .../config/expectedData.yaml                       |  63 ++++++------
 .../configuration.yml                              |   6 +-
 .../avro-scenario}/pom.xml                         |  38 +++----
 .../avro-scenario}/support-version.list            |  11 +-
 36 files changed, 558 insertions(+), 439 deletions(-)
 copy apm-sniffer/apm-sdk-plugin/{feign-default-http-9.x-plugin => 
avro-plugin}/pom.xml (84%)
 copy 
apm-sniffer/apm-sdk-plugin/{solrj-7.x-plugin/src/main/java/org/apache/skywalking/apm/plugin/solrj/SolrConnectorInterceptor.java
 => 
avro-plugin/src/main/java/org/apache/skywalking/apm/plugin/avro/AbstractRequestInterceptor.java}
 (50%)
 copy 
apm-sniffer/{apm-agent-core/src/main/java/org/apache/skywalking/apm/agent/core/boot/AgentPackageNotFoundException.java
 => 
apm-sdk-plugin/avro-plugin/src/main/java/org/apache/skywalking/apm/plugin/avro/AvroInstance.java}
 (74%)
 copy 
apm-sniffer/apm-sdk-plugin/{tomcat-7.x-8.x-plugin/src/main/java/org/apache/skywalking/apm/plugin/tomcat78x/TomcatExceptionInterceptor.java
 => 
avro-plugin/src/main/java/org/apache/skywalking/apm/plugin/avro/GenericRequestorInterceptor.java}
 (64%)
 copy 
apm-sniffer/apm-sdk-plugin/{jetty-plugin/jetty-server-9.x-plugin/src/main/java/org/apache/skywalking/apm/plugin/jetty/v9/server/ForwardInterceptor.java
 => 
avro-plugin/src/main/java/org/apache/skywalking/apm/plugin/avro/ResponderInterceptor.java}
 (51%)
 copy 
apm-sniffer/{bootstrap-plugins/jdk-threading-plugin/src/main/java/org/apache/skywalking/apm/plugin/jdk/threading/ThreadingConstructorInterceptor.java
 => 
apm-sdk-plugin/avro-plugin/src/main/java/org/apache/skywalking/apm/plugin/avro/SWClientRPCPlugin.java}
 (52%)
 create mode 100644 
apm-sniffer/apm-sdk-plugin/avro-plugin/src/main/java/org/apache/skywalking/apm/plugin/avro/SWServerRPCPlugin.java
 copy 
apm-sniffer/apm-sdk-plugin/{spring-plugins/resttemplate-4.x-plugin/src/main/java/org/apache/skywalking/apm/plugin/spring/resttemplate/async/FutureGetInterceptor.java
 => 
avro-plugin/src/main/java/org/apache/skywalking/apm/plugin/avro/SpecificRequestorInterceptor.java}
 (64%)
 copy 
apm-sniffer/apm-sdk-plugin/{nutz-plugins/http-1.x-plugin/src/main/java/org/apache/skywalking/apm/plugin/nutz/http/sync/define/AbstractNutzHttpInstrumentation.java
 => 
avro-plugin/src/main/java/org/apache/skywalking/apm/plugin/avro/define/GenericRequestorInstrumentation.java}
 (73%)
 copy 
apm-sniffer/apm-sdk-plugin/{nutz-plugins/http-1.x-plugin/src/main/java/org/apache/skywalking/apm/plugin/nutz/http/sync/define/AbstractNutzHttpInstrumentation.java
 => 
avro-plugin/src/main/java/org/apache/skywalking/apm/plugin/avro/define/ResponderInstrumentation.java}
 (72%)
 copy 
apm-sniffer/apm-sdk-plugin/{netty-socketio-plugin/src/main/java/org/apache/skywalking/apm/plugin/netty/socketio/define/NettySocketIOPluginClientInstrumentation.java
 => 
avro-plugin/src/main/java/org/apache/skywalking/apm/plugin/avro/define/SpecificRequestorInstrumentation.java}
 (73%)
 copy apm-sniffer/{apm-agent-core/src/test => 
apm-sdk-plugin/avro-plugin/src/main}/resources/skywalking-plugin.def (75%)
 copy 
apm-sniffer/apm-sdk-plugin/{rocketMQ-4.x-plugin/src/test/java/org/apache/skywalking/apm/plugin/rocketMQ/v4/OnExceptionInterceptorTest.java
 => 
avro-plugin/src/test/java/org/apache/skywalking/apm/plugin/avro/GenericRequestorInterceptorTest.java}
 (51%)
 copy 
apm-sniffer/{apm-toolkit-activation/apm-toolkit-trace-activation/src/test/java/org/apache/skywalking/apm/toolkit/activation/trace/CallableOrRunnableInterceptorTest.java
 => 
apm-sdk-plugin/avro-plugin/src/test/java/org/apache/skywalking/apm/plugin/avro/SpecificRequestorInterceptorTest.java}
 (51%)
 copy test/plugin/{archetypes/jvm/src/main/resources/archetype-resources => 
scenarios/avro-scenario/avro-client}/pom.xml (69%)
 copy 
test/plugin/scenarios/{gson-scenario/src/main/java/org/apache/skywalking/apm/testcase/gson
 => 
avro-scenario/avro-client/src/main/java/org/apache/skywalking/apm/testcase/avro}/Application.java
 (96%)
 copy 
test/plugin/scenarios/{jdk-http-scenario/src/main/java/org/apache/skywalking/apm/testcase/jdkhttp
 => 
avro-scenario/avro-client/src/main/java/org/apache/skywalking/apm/testcase/avro}/controller/CaseController.java
 (66%)
 copy test/plugin/scenarios/{gson-scenario => 
avro-scenario/avro-client}/src/main/resources/application.yaml (92%)
 copy test/plugin/scenarios/{zookeeper-scenario => 
avro-scenario/avro-client}/src/main/resources/log4j2.xml (100%)
 copy test/plugin/scenarios/{webflux-scenario/webflux-projectB-scenario => 
avro-scenario/avro-common}/pom.xml (67%)
 copy 
test/{e2e/e2e-base/src/main/java/org/apache/skywalking/e2e/trace/TracesData.java
 => plugin/scenarios/avro-scenario/avro-common/src/main/avro/greeter.avpr} (60%)
 copy test/plugin/{archetypes/jvm/src/main/resources/archetype-resources => 
scenarios/avro-scenario/avro-dist}/bin/startup.sh (79%)
 copy test/plugin/scenarios/{jetty-scenario/jetty-dist => 
avro-scenario/avro-dist}/pom.xml (91%)
 copy test/plugin/scenarios/{jetty-scenario/jetty-dist => 
avro-scenario/avro-dist}/src/main/assembly/assembly.xml (90%)
 copy test/plugin/scenarios/{jetty-scenario/jettyserver-scenario => 
avro-scenario/avro-server}/pom.xml (82%)
 copy 
test/plugin/scenarios/{jetty-scenario/jettyserver-scenario/src/main/java/org/apache/skywalking/apm/testcase/jettyserver
 => 
avro-scenario/avro-server/src/main/java/org/apache/skywalking/apm/testcase/avro}/Application.java
 (51%)
 copy test/plugin/scenarios/{armeria-0.96plus-scenario => 
avro-scenario}/config/expectedData.yaml (61%)
 copy test/plugin/scenarios/{grpc-scenario => avro-scenario}/configuration.yml 
(83%)
 copy test/plugin/{archetypes/tomcat/src/main/resources/archetype-resources => 
scenarios/avro-scenario}/pom.xml (71%)
 copy test/plugin/{archetypes/tomcat/src/main/resources/archetype-resources => 
scenarios/avro-scenario}/support-version.list (92%)

Reply via email to